ホームページ  >  記事  >  運用・保守  >  Linux ポート 8080 にアクセスできない問題の解決方法

Linux ポート 8080 にアクセスできない問題の解決方法

尊渡假赌尊渡假赌尊渡假赌
尊渡假赌尊渡假赌尊渡假赌オリジナル
2023-07-07 14:13:296595ブラウズ

アクセスできない Linux ポート 8080 の解決策は次のとおりです: 1. ファイアウォール構成を確認し、対応するポートを開きます; 2. 8080 ポートを使用する必要があるサービスが正しく開始されており、ポートを監視していることを確認します。ポート; 3. ネットワーク設定を確認し、Linux ホストがネットワークに正常に接続できることを確認します; 4. 管理者権限で実行するか、sudo コマンドを使用してサービスを開始してみてください; 5. サービス構成を変更して、異なるポート。

Linux ポート 8080 にアクセスできない問題の解決方法

このチュートリアルのオペレーティング システム: Linux5.18.14 システム、Dell G3 コンピューター。

Linux 上のポート 8080 にアクセスできない場合、いくつかの一般的な理由と解決策が考えられます:

1. ファイアウォール設定の問題: Linux システムのファイアウォール ルールにより、ポートへのアクセスがブロックされる場合があります。 8080。次のコマンドを使用してファイアウォール構成を確認し、対応するポートを開くことができます:

  • # ファイアウォールのステータスを確認します: sudo ufw status または sudo iptables -L

  • ファイアウォールが有効になっている場合は、ポート 8080 を開く必要があります: sudo ufw allowed 8080 または sudo iptables -A INPUT -p tcp --dport 8080 -j ACCEPT

2サービスが開始されていないか、リスニング エラーがあります。ポート 8080 を使用する必要があるサービスが正しく開始されており、このポートでリスニングしていることを確認してください。次のコマンドを使用して、サービスが存在するかどうかを確認し、ポート 8080 でリッスンできます:

sudo netstat -tuln | grep 8080

3. ネットワーク接続の問題: ネットワーク設定をチェックして、Linux ホストがネットワークに正常に接続できることを確認します。そして、クライアントはホストとの接続を確立できます。

4. アドレス バインド権限の問題: デフォルトでは、root ユーザーまたは特定の権限を持つユーザーのみが 1024 より小さいポート番号をバインドできます。通常のユーザーとしてポート 8080 をリッスンしようとすると、失敗する可能性があります。管理者権限で実行するか、sudo コマンドを使用してサービスを開始してみてください。

5. その他の占有ポートの問題: 他のプロセスがすでにポート 8080 を使用している場合、アクセスは失敗します。別のポートを使用するようにサービス構成を変更してみてください。

要約すると、Linux でポート 8080 にアクセスできない理由には、ファイアウォール設定、サービス起動の問題、ネットワーク接続の問題、権限制限または他の占有ポートなどが含まれる可能性があります。特定の状況に応じて、対応する調査と解決を実行します。

以上がLinux ポート 8080 にアクセスできない問題の解決方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。